The exact logic of SPAN method is not in public domain. Exchanges buy sofware from CBOT to calculate this online. The base logic for this is 99% VaR of the portfolio position. However, this VaR number is stress tested for some 13 different market scenarios which are not disclosed in public domain. If you want to get a lower bound you could write code for calculating 99% VaR based on historical returns.

Anand,

PCSPAN Is Encrypted File Generated By NSE
You Must Have The Software Installed On Your Computer Since You Are Decrypting The MG Files Received.....In My Opinion That Is The Best Way Of Knowing The Exact Margin Requirement During Intraday & EOD, Because These Are Only Available To Brokers & Software Costs Approx Little Less Than 9K

Workings of PCSPAN Is Perhaps Not Clear To You...Please Find The Link Below

http://www.nseindia.com/content/nsccl//nsccl_fospanfiles2.htm

Depending On The Volatility There Are Several MG Files Generated During Market Hours By NSE....Where Each Of The Subsequent Files Will Have Latest Details Of The Span/Initial Margin.

Infact, You Should Be Able To See The Latest Requirements On All Scrips...Or Even As Portfolio For All Open Positions Of Clients.
----------------------------------------------------------------------
Besides Span/Initial Margin There Is Exposure Margin

Which Is Normally 3% For Index Futures & 5% For Stock Futures...This Is Declared By NSE At The Beginning Of The Month & Remains Constant Through The Month....Only Span/Initial margin Is Dynamic & Percentage Requirement Changes Because Of Various Reasons...Such As Volatility, OI & Etc.
